Bandits kill village head, eight others in Katsina attack

In a tragic incident, bandits struck Kuka Babangida village in Jibia Local Government Area of Katsina State, killing at least nine residents, including the village head, Idris Haruna.

The attack occurred in the early hours of Thursday, lasting until around 1:30 am. The bandits reportedly went from house to house, searching for valuables, including money.

The victims included the village head, his four children, and four others.

Katsina State Commissioner for Internal Security, Nasiru Muazu, emphasized the state’s commitment to protecting lives and property.

This incident follows a previous attack where bandits killed six traders en route to a local market.

Former Secretary to the Katsina State Government, Alhaji Inuwa Mustapha, urged North-Western governors to collaboratively address banditry, emphasizing that individual state efforts are insufficient.

He called for a coordinated, simultaneous operation against bandits with Federal Government support.
